site stats

Framer motion layout not working

WebFramer Motion uses an animation loop to batch reads, updates and renders once every animation frame.frame allows access to this animation loop.. Using frame:. Prevents … Web[BUG] Re-rendering a component with an in-progress layout animation breaks the animation bug Something isn't working #2034 opened Mar 21, 2024 by mikirejf [BUG] …

Advanced animation patterns with Framer Motion

WebLayout ID. Giving different motion elements the same layoutId property lets you animate between them. There are two ways to use layoutId:Swapping elements: Removing a motion element and adding another one at the same time will make the first element morph into the second. Adding a new element: Adding an element with a specific ID triggers a ... WebWhen the state of one of these ToggleContent components changes, its sibling won't rerender, so it won't perform a layout animation. This can be fixed by grouping both … senate records of joe biden https://ohiospyderryders.org

[BUG] Shared layout animations not working when …

WebJan 30, 2024 · In our Card component, we imported motion from Framer Motion and made our entire card a motion component. Then, we passed it a layoutId.When we click on the card to navigate to its linking page, if … WebJul 14, 2024 · Step 1: Animating the page title with Framer Motion in a Next.js app. Step 2: Adding animated hover effects with Framer Motion to elements in a Next.js app. Step 3: Adding page transitions with Framer Motion to a Next.js app. Step 4: Using Framer Motion keyframes for advanced animations. WebFor layout animations to work correctly within scrollable elements, their scroll offset needs measuring. For performance reasons, Framer Motion doesn't measure the scroll offset … senate report on covid 19

Framer Motion - Understanding AnimateSharedLayout Component

Category:Staggered Animations in React with Framer Motion in 5 Minutes

Tags:Framer motion layout not working

Framer motion layout not working

Issues · framer/motion · GitHub

WebNov 17, 2024 · Framer Motion makes it simple to implement ambitious, app-quality layout animations with a simple API. But how does it actually work? WebNov 30, 2024 · Turning a styled-component into something animatable. Use the as prop and specify motion.div or another motion. to start using Framer Motion for that component.

Framer motion layout not working

Did you know?

WebApr 20, 2024 · The subject of layout animations is pretty vast to say the least! Since writing and updating this part, I decided to write a dedicated blog post about Framer Motion Layout Animations: Everything about … Web1. Read the FAQs 👇. 2. Describe the bug. Shared layout animations don’t animate when: rendered inside a React portal, AND; there is an existing motion node that would be normally the parent node of the shared layout animation, but it’s not anymore after the animation component gets “teleported” through the portal

WebFeb 28, 2024 · i think you should use usePresence hook, and call safeToRemove function which is returned with isPresent which indicated the presence of element as boolean … WebTo fix, either upgrade to create-react-app@next, or downgrade to [email protected]. 4.0 Framer Motion 4 introduces a brand new LazyMotion component to help reduce …

WebJan 28, 2024 · 1 Answer. {featuredProjects.map (project => ( ))} . But I … WebAnimate layout changes across, and between, multiple components. Note: AnimateSharedLayout has been removed as of Framer Motion 5. Read the upgrade …

WebNov 15, 2024 · Drag one of the white bars Note that the gray square is stuck in place (Also note that oddly, the movement isn't counteracted perfectly and the square still moves up …

WebDec 26, 2024 · Framer Motion won't install. Framer Motion 7+ uses React 18 as a minimum. If you can't upgrade React, install the latest version of Framer Motion 6. … senate report january 6thsenate report sexual abuse of female inmaWebThere are four settings for code component layout in Framer: auto, fixed, any, and any-prefer-fixed. These can be set for width or height axis individually, using @framerSupportedLayoutWidth and @framerSupportedLayoutHeight annotations. auto — The component will dictate its own size. fixed — The component is in a fixed size … senate representative for floridaWebLet's see how to use Framer Motion to create staggered animations. We'll get the article tiles to slide and fade-in in a staggered way.----- CourseWant ... senate report sexual abuse of female inmatesWebNov 28, 2024 · To demonstrate creating page transitions, we’ll build a Next.js site with Framer Motion. We’ll style the site with my preferred method: Tailwind CSS. Here’s what we’ll end up with; each photo page is a new (dynamic) page in Next.js and you can see the page transitions as we navigate between the list and detail pages: senate rail safety billWebMar 10, 2024 · You should not use the loop index as the key in your motion.div. Since the indices (and thus the keys) will always be the same, it doesn't let … senate representatives by stateWebFramer. Motion. Complete documentation of the Framer Motion animation library. A production-ready motion library for React. Get started. senate republican cloakroom staff